It was another great season for the Aussies, and the
Juniors were no exception. Matthew Hauser's 12
months of preparation paid off with a second World Title
gold medal to add to his collection, after the Australian
team secured gold in the Mixed Team Relays earlier this
season. Hauser was quick to take the lead from the
beginning and he was the first out of the water and onto
the bike section. Hauser dominated the race to scoop up
gold with a cool 28 second lead with Vasco Vilaca (POR)
coming in behind to take a silver medal and Ben Dijkstra
(GB) for the bronze.
In an even closer women's junior race, it was Japan's
Fuka Sega who took off strongest in the swim and quickly
created a large advantage. Taylor Knibb (USA) pressed
and the two athletes overtook each other several times
before Knibb was able to assume the lead and become
the one to catch. The American pushed home that
unassailable advantage to secure gold 16 seconds ahead
of Kate Waugh (GB), with Sega taking third position on
the podium.
